-
Visual Basic - Pozicija kurzora
01.11.2000.
U sledećem tekstu videćete kako da dobijete poziciju kurzora na ekranu uz pomoć Windows API funkcije GetCursorPos . GetCursorPos funkcija javlja poziciju pokazivača miša bilo gde na ekranu, tj. svaka Visual Basic aplikacija je ograničena u javljanju...
-
Delphi - Promena ikone u MessageBox-u
31.10.2000.
U ovom prilogu prikazaćemo vam kako da promenite ikonu koja se prikazuje u MessageBox-u koristeći Windows API funkciju " MessgeBoxIndirect ". Ovu API funkciju ćemo ugraditi u proceduru nazvanu "MojMessageBox", koja će nam omogućiti prikaz...
-
Delphi - Farbanje ćelija u StringGrid-u
30.10.2000.
StringGrid sa ćelijama u boji ima veoma dobar izgled, a na taj način možete informisati o korisnika o važnosti određenog sadržaja u ćeliji. Da bi obojili određene ćelije koristićemo događaj "OnDrawCell". U sledećem kodu prikazaćemo vam kako da...
-
Visual Basic - Snimanje i prikaz sadržaja iz TreeView-a
29.10.2000.
Kako izvesti da snimate sadržaj kontrole TreeView-a i kako da "napunite" TreeView podacima? Ovo ćemo izvesti pomoću "Contents" osobine, objekta "PropertyBag" (VB6). Kod sadrži dve javne rutine (Sub) zvane " SaveTree " i " LoadTree ". "SaveTree"...
-
Delphi - Kako isprazniti 'Recycle Bin'?
28.10.2000.
U ovom prilogu ćemo vam prikazati Delphi proceduru za pražnjenje Windows Recycle Bin-a (fajlova smeštenih u ovaj direktorijum). Za ovu proceduru ćemo iskoristiti sistemsku DLL biblioteku Shell32.dll, koja dolazi uz stariju verziju Internet...
-
Delphi - Dodavanje URL adresa u Favorites folder
27.10.2000.
U ovom tekstu objasnićemo kako da sačinite kod koji će dodavati URL adrese u vašu Favorites listu. U ovom projektu neće biti manipulacije sa API-jem, jednostavno ćemo "ručno dodati" prečicu u folder i ovaj kod radi sa svim web čitačima, osim u...
-
HTML - Upotreba frejmova
26.10.2000.
Da bi u vašim web stranicama ugradili frejmove, potrebno je upotrebite osnovni tzv. frameset dokument koji nema <BODY>. Ova stranica nema telo jer ne prikazuje nikakve elemente, već služi za pozivanje i povezivanje dva ili više drugih dokumenata...
-
Visual Basic - Uvod u multimediju
25.10.2000.
Danas je veoma mali broj aplikacija koje nemaju bar neki zvučni efekat - bilo da je to običan "beep" zvuk ili zvuk CD kvaliteta kao pozadinska muzika u 3D igrama. Pokazaćemo vam kako da dodate zvuk u vaše aplikacije sa samo jednom linijom koda...
-
Visual Basic - Kreiranje funkcionalnog web čitača
24.10.2000.
Tekst koji sledi se nadovezuje na tekst o "Kreiranju web čitača sa jednom linijom koda". U nastavku ćemo našem prvobitnom projektu dodati još neke mogućnosti koje poseduju svi standardni browser-i. Na prvom mestu to je polje za upis adrese sajtova...
-
Visual Basic - Kreiranje web čitača sa jednom linijom koda
23.10.2000.
Ako imate na svom računaru instaliran Microsoft Internet Explorer, možete implementirati potpuno funkcionalan web browser unutar vaše aplikacije sa samo jednom linijom koda. Pitate se kako da kreirate kompletan Internet browser sa svim opcijama koje...
-
Visual Basic - Otvaranje Word dokumenta
22.10.2000.
Ovaj tekst i VBA (Visual Basic for Application) kod će vam prikazati kako da otvorite MS Word dokument u okviru neke druge aplikacije. Trik je u tome da napišete class module (nazvan WordWrapper, kao u donjem primeru) koji će reagovati na događaj...
-
Delphi - Primer TCoolbar-a
21.10.2000.
U ovom tekstu ćemo vam prikazati efikasnost korišćenja TCoolBar kontrole u vašim aplikacijama. Primer se zasniva na tome da dobijete takvu paletu kakvu recimo ima MS Word za formatiranje teksta (paleta Formatting). Postavimo na primer, combo box...
-
Delphi - Korišćenje TCoolbar-a
20.10.2000.
Načinite da vaša aplikacija poseduje "cool" interfejs sa Delphi-jevom TCoolbar kontrolom. Ova kontrola je kao toolbar, samo što na nju možete da postavite bilo šta. Sve moderne Windows aplikacije poseduju višestruke toolbar-ove. Na primer, Internet...
-
Delphi - OOP detaljno
18.10.2000.
Objekti mogu da nasleđuju metode od svojih objekata-roditelja. Ali šta se dešava ako vi želite da promenite ponašanje jednog objekta? Na primer, recimo pišete novi program koji radi sa grafikom i imate sledeće objekte: TNekiObjekt = Object // .....
-
Delphi - Objektni Pascal, nasleđivanje
16.10.2000.
Nasleđivanje u objektno-orijentisanom programiranju je bitno i ono će vam štedeti vreme, jer ne morate da reprogramirate sele komponente - objekte, već samo da nasledite postojeće objekte i dodate im nove osobine i metode (funkcije i procedure)...
-
Delphi - Objektni Pascal, OOP
14.10.2000.
Objektni Pascal je programski jezik koji se koristi u Delphi programskom okruženju. Vrlo je sličan Turbo Pascal-u, samo što je Borland dodao neke mogućnosti. Objektni Pascal je, što i samo ime kaže, objektno orijentisan jezik. Ideja...
-
Delphi - Interfejs i komponente
12.10.2000.
IDE interfejs Kada budete prvi put pokrenuli Delphi, videćete nekoliko prozora. Takođe treba da zapazite da nema roditeljskog prozora, prozora koji sadrži sve ostale (child) prozore. Ipak, postoji glavni (main) prozor (iznad svih prozora) koji...
-
Delphi - Vaš prvi program
10.10.2000.
Delphi je takozvani RAD-alat (Rapid Application Development). Ovakva programska okruženja vam omogućavaju (korišćenjem drag-and-drop funkcije) vizuelni dizajn dijaloga, prozora, dugmića, pa čak i celih aplikacija. Na toolbar-u glavnog Delphi prozora...